OCSInventory-Server是一款强大的IT资产管理工具,专用于收集、管理和监控组织内的硬件和软件资产。这个系统基于Perl语言开发,能够与客户端设备进行通信,获取详细的设备信息,包括硬件配置、操作系统、已安装的软件等,从而实现全面的资产管理和库存控制。 OCSInventory-Server的工作原理主要包括以下几个关键知识点: 1. **通信机制**:OCSInventory-Server通过HTTP/HTTPS协议与客户端(通常是在组织网络中的计算机)进行通信。客户端会定期或在特定事件触发时向服务器发送设备信息,如硬件状态、软件列表等。服务器接收并处理这些信息,更新资产数据库。 2. **Perl编程语言**:作为主要开发语言,Perl提供了灵活的脚本能力,使得OCSInventory-Server可以高效地处理大量数据,并支持各种自定义扩展和集成。 3. **资产管理和库存**:系统自动收集的详细资产信息有助于IT管理员了解组织内的设备分布、软件许可证使用情况以及硬件维护需求。这有助于优化资源分配,减少不必要的支出,确保合规性。 4. **硬件与软件清单**:OCSInventory-Server能够详细记录每台设备的硬件配置,如CPU、内存、硬盘、网络接口等,同时也能列出所有已安装的软件,包括版本号和许可证信息。 5. **报告与警报**:系统提供丰富的报告功能,可生成各种格式的报表,帮助管理员分析资产状况,识别过时硬件或未授权软件。此外,还能设置警报,当出现异常或不符合规定的情况时提醒管理员。 6. **部署与配置**:OCSInventory-Server的部署涉及服务器配置、数据库设置、客户端代理安装等多个步骤。安装过程中可能需要调整服务器端的端口、SSL证书、数据库连接参数等,客户端则需要配置以指向正确的服务器地址。 7. **扩展与集成**:除了基本的资产追踪,OCSInventory-Server还可以通过插件和其他工具进行扩展,例如集成自动化运维工具(如Ansible)、软件分发、补丁管理等,提升IT运维效率。 8. **数据安全**:由于涉及到敏感的资产信息,OCSInventory-Server需要重视数据安全。服务器应配置合适的访问控制,保护数据不被未经授权的用户访问,同时应定期备份,以防数据丢失。 9. **持续监控**:为了保持数据的准确性,OCSInventory-Server应持续运行并定期更新设备信息。管理员可以通过设置不同的心跳频率来调整客户端报告信息的频率。 10. **OCSInventory-Server-master**:这个压缩包文件名暗示了它是OCSInventory-Server的源代码仓库主分支,包含了项目的核心代码和资源文件,供开发者或高级用户进行定制和二次开发。 OCSInventory-Server是IT资产管理中不可或缺的工具,它通过Perl编程构建,具备全面的资产跟踪和库存管理功能,能帮助企业有效控制和优化IT资源。通过深入理解和使用OCSInventory-Server,IT管理员可以提高工作效率,降低运维成本,确保组织的IT环境稳定且合规。






























































































































- 1
- 2


- 粉丝: 52
我的内容管理 展开
我的资源 快来上传第一个资源
我的收益
登录查看自己的收益我的积分 登录查看自己的积分
我的C币 登录后查看C币余额
我的收藏
我的下载
下载帮助


最新资源
- 保险业-大数据与分析.ppt
- 职称评审工作程序及标准.docx
- Autodesk考试核心流程.pdf
- 交通是指所有用交通工具(火车、汽车、摩托车、轮船、飞机、网络.doc
- 最终版混凝土缺陷修补方案.doc
- 前期物业管理服务协议WINWGZAL.KF0313.doc
- 计算机控制技术课程任务书.doc
- 移动互联网在防汛工作中的应用.docx
- 人工智能弄潮中关村.docx
- 电子商务网站的安全管理.doc
- 宁夏外网给水工程施工技术交底.doc
- 数据库原理及应用教学目的、内容、重点、难点.doc
- 第四节-板钢筋工程量计算.ppt
- 电力工程成本的控制.doc
- 刑台某高层商住楼贯标计划.docx
- 某工程塔吊基础计算书(桩基础).doc


